That balance between legacy and progression is what defines the Pegasus 42. It’s also what makes it one of the most challenging shoes to design. Unlike concept-driven models like the Pegasus Premium, which are built to push boundaries without restraint, the Pegasus exists in a space of constant negotiation. It must honor the expectations built over four decades while still delivering something new. For Heath and his team, that tension isn’t a limitation, it’s the point.
“I actually think that 50% of innovation is a willingness to revisit things that have been tried before,” he explains. With the Pegasus 42, that philosophy manifests in one of the model’s most significant updates to date: a full-length, curved Air unit designed to deliver a more continuous and propulsive ride. It’s a concept first explored in more experimental models, now refined and translated for everyday runners. The result is entirely about feel, not excess or spectacle in an ever-competitive sport category.
Heath likens it to a sports car: capable, versatile, and controlled by the runner. Whether it’s a slow jog, a tempo run, or something in between, it adapts. “I want runners to feel in control and connected to the ground,” he says. “To let them dictate the run versus the shoe dictating the run for them.”

That philosophy holds across experience levels. Elite athletes and first-time runners were both part of the wear-testing process, offering different perspectives but arriving at similar conclusions. Longtime Pegasus runners pushed for more consistency and forefoot cushioning, while newcomers responded to how natural the ride felt. In the end, both groups aligned. That universality allows the Pegasus to function as more than just a product, but rather a connection point in the culture of running.
The Pegasus 42 also marks a reset for the franchise. A new design language and a sharper visual identity is a recalibration of the most trusted running shoe saga in history.
